Utility Reports
The Texas 80th Legislature passed HB 3693 (Government Code § 2265.001(b)) setting forth new energy-efficiency requirements and energy usage reporting requirements for governmental entities in the state of Texas. The statute requires governmental entities to report and post the metered amount of electricity, water and natural gas consumed and the aggregate costs for those utility services. Below is the reporting of annual energy consumption and expenditures for the Town of Double Oak.

Electric (kWh) | Natural Gas (CCF) | Water (Gal) | |||||
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
Year | Consumption | Cost | Consumption | Cost | Consumption | Cost | Total Expenditure |
2017 | 49,717 | $4,189.12 | 0.00 | $0.00 | 392,029.00 | $2,041.82 | $6,230.94 |
2018 | 48,123 | $4,150.82 | 1,024 | $1,204.51 | 264,257.00 | $1,547.44 | $6,902.77 |
2019 | 45,191 | $4,151.26 | 801 | $1,119.80 | 338,261.00 | $2,071.95 | $7,343.01 |
2020 | 40,509 | $3,836.31 | 598 | $903.18 | 389,384.00 | $2,439.86 | $7,126.69 |
2021 | 42,968 | $4,613.07 | 653 | $1,233.68 | 270,845.49 | $1,669.69 | $7,516.44 |
2022 | 47,570 | $6,750.50 | 590 | $1,292.71 | 216,184.00 | $1,436.24 | $9,479.45 |
2023 | 50,360 | $6,127.23 | 444 | $1,251.85 | 410,532.00 | $2,646.89 | $10,025.97 |
